One of my ancestors was called Anthony Halliday (or Holliday) and it appears that he was stabbed to death at the Ram Inn public house in Woodchester (near to Stroud) on 14th September 1835 by a David Bishop who was subsequently transported to Australia as a punishment.

Despite what would have been quite a serious event - especially in a rural area, I can't find any additional information about this, apart from several, fairly vague, newspaper articles.

Does anyone know anything about this incident or where I could find out more information about it?
